PROMOTE THE GREAT RACE
Great reviews of a motion picture offer a great source of material ins promoting the film. The rave reviews critics everywhere gave THE GREAT RACE’ give tremendous possibilities to exhibitors showing this attraction. You will be wise to utilize the applause represented on this page to stir excitement and advance interest. There are many ways to use these review quotes. You can mount them on a
40 x 60 board and display them in your lobby, or you can arrange them around the mobile shown on Pagel] of this pressbook. You can use them as tags on your newspaper ads and also as tags on radioandT.V.spots.Or,youcan put them out as a herald, or imprint them on table tent-cards. These are just a few of the many possibilities in these excellent boxoffice
builders.
